My lfs shop may have a good way for a big pond and fairly cheap. He has a tetra pond liner that would make a 12'x9'x2' pond for $350. The liner material feels heavy. He said stack cement blocks 2' high around the perimeter pour cement down the holes. Put the liner in, anchor 2"x6"s around the top to hold down the top of the liner. That's about it. I don't know the brand,but he uses filters that look like barrels. The heater would be another thing. He suggested a small hot water heater may work. He didn't heat his.
